Reputation is the 6th album from Taylor Swift which officially released in November 2017 ago. The first 4 albums from Taylor Swift in the pop country genre, in the fifth album, 1989, Taylor Swift drastically changed the music scene by taking the electro-rock genre even rock. Even if you follow the development of Taylor Swift songs from the beginning, maybe realize that this change will indeed happen, because in the 4th album we have started to hear the influence of electro music in songs like I Knew You Were Trouble and We Are Never Ever Getting Back Together.

Compared to the 1989 album that has elements of rock music, especially in the song Style and Out of the Woods, on Reputation album, Taylor Swift sounds more "calm" because the focus of this album is just pop electro. But the truth is, whatever genre that Taylor Swift stretches to his album theme, Taylor Swift's greatest strength is not just in music, but from the lyrics.

The first single from this album is Look What You Made Me Do. In the video clip and song we can hear the phrase "I'm sorry the old Taylor can not come to the phone right now, why? Oh 'cause she's dead", the sentence may actually apply only to music, but not to lyrics. Because like the previous albums, the lyrics of Taylor Swift songs on Reputation album still themed "telling stories", "vent" and "dramatic".

In terms of music, Look What You Made Me Do, taking samples from the old song Right Said Fred titled I'm Too Sexy, the music is also made catchy like the first single on the 1989 album, Shake It Off. Uniquely, just like Shake It Off from the 1989 album, in music, the song Look What You Made Me Do also does not sound like the other songs on the Reputation album. Perhaps because it has been prepared as the first single, this song is made different, like to take attention, but not to convey a message.

The End Game song which is the 2nd track on this album, was released as the 3rd single. The song features rapper Future and Ed Sheeran. In this song Ed Sheeran does not sing, but rap like Future. In the iHeartradio annual event, Jingle Ball yesterday, Taylor performed this song and surprised his fans by bringing Ed Sheeran onto the stage.

New Year's Day is the 4th single, this song was first performed live by Taylor on Tonight Show show with Jimmy Fallon. Jimmy Fallon even cried after Taylor Swift finished bringing the song. This song is the only ballad song in the Reputation album. The music only uses the piano. And the lyrics are still "telling" about Taylor's desire to stay with her lover despite the many obstacles that will interfere.

Gorgeous, is a song that is often played by Female Radio, though not (yet) the official single, but Taylor Swift posted a lyric video of this song on his youtube channel. In this song Taylor tells about the feeling of falling in love when he still has a lover. Dress and Call It What You Want also has a theme similar to Gorgeous.

Taylor's frequent girlfriends' reputation may be the focus of media coverage, but Taylor is also well known as a good boy, never getting into drugs or legal issues, being close to the fans, being close to family and having lots of friends in the artist, especially fellow singers and models. But in this Why We Can not Have Nice Things song, we can hear the more naughty Taylor, the lyrics in this song thick with sarcastic sentences.

My favorite song on the Reputation album is called Getaway Car, apart from music which is a kind of synth pop music and a gated reverb drum beat (the 80s beat) that makes this song more stand out, how Taylor writes lyrics that really tells stories, and makes me can imagine scenes like in action films.

Print and electronic media such as Rolling Stones, Pitchfork, NME, The Daily Telegraph, averaged 4 of 5 stars for the Reputation album. If I as MD Female Radio should give an assessment, maybe also not too much different
